SRINAGAR

Jammu and Kashmir Assembly Speaker, Mubarak Gul Thursday appealed to the Centre and Chief Ministers of all the states to ensure safety and protection of students from Kashmir who are studying outside the state.

As per a local news agency, CNS, Gul made the appeal after opposition PDP MLA Mansoor Hussain, quoting media reports, said some Kashmiri students in a Punjab college were thrashed by native students for watching Pakistan-Sri Lanka cricket match.

Gul has asked Home Minister of India as well as the Chief Ministers of other Indian states to ensure the safety of Kashmiri students. He said that Kashmiri youth need love and they should be treated with respect.
